How To Fix /ACCGO/CCK_DPQS303 - Entry of basis is mandatory for the ratio calculation method


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/ACCGO/CCK_DPQS -

  • Message number: 303

  • Message text: Entry of basis is mandatory for the ratio calculation method

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/ACCGO/CCK_DPQS303 - Entry of basis is mandatory for the ratio calculation method ?

    The SAP error message /ACCGO/CCK_DPQS303 Entry of basis is mandatory for the ratio calculation method typically occurs in the context of the SAP Controlling (CO) module, particularly when dealing with cost center accounting or internal orders. This error indicates that a required field for the ratio calculation method has not been filled in, which is necessary for the system to perform the calculations correctly.

    Cause:

    The error is triggered when:

    1. A ratio calculation method is being used, but the required basis for that calculation has not been specified.
    2. The configuration for the cost center or internal order does not include the necessary parameters for the ratio calculation.
    3. The user may have missed entering the basis in the relevant transaction or configuration screen.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Configuration:

      • Go to the configuration settings for the relevant cost center or internal order.
      • Ensure that the ratio calculation method is correctly set up and that the basis for the calculation is defined.
    2. Enter the Missing Basis:

      • If you are in a transaction where you can enter the basis, make sure to fill in the required field. This could be a percentage, a fixed amount, or another relevant metric depending on the context of the calculation.
    3. Review Documentation:

      • Consult the SAP documentation or help files related to the specific transaction or configuration you are working with. This can provide insights into what the expected inputs are.
    4. Consult with a Functional Consultant:

      • If you are unsure about the correct settings or how to proceed, it may be beneficial to consult with an SAP functional consultant who specializes in Controlling (CO) or the specific module you are working with.
    5. Testing:

      • After making the necessary changes, perform a test to ensure that the error no longer appears and that the calculations are being performed as expected.
